Maersk is an integrated container logistics company working to connect and simplify its customer’s supply chains. As the global leader in shipping services, the company operates in 130 countries and employs roughly 70,000 people. With simple end-to-end offering of products and digital services, seamless customer engagement and a superior end-to-end delivery network, Maersk enables its customers to trade and grow by transporting goods anywhere – all over the world.

Job Title: Materials / Inventory Supervisor

Ref. R3785-1
Location: Lagos
Employment Type: Full-time

Job Description

  • We are looking for an experienced warehouse supervisor to oversee all warehouse activities, ensure efficient processes, and maximize warehouse productivity.
  • Our ideal candidate is fundamentally a person of integrity, highly organized, experienced in optimizing warehousing processes, has deep knowledge of equipment spare parts inventory management best practices, demonstrates safety leadership, a team leader who provides guidance, direction, and leadership to other staff, and keen on learning and continuous improvement.

Job Responsibilities

  • Supervise, motivate, coach, and train junior warehouse staff
  • Oversee daily warehouse operations, schedule tasks, coordinate materials requisition, receipt, storage, and timely preparation of spare parts for preventive maintenance (PMs)
  • Drive process compliance, ensure all inventory transactions during each shift are accurately posted, and check for proper document control
  • Confirm spare parts availability and regular stock counts
  • Ensure warehouse staff comply with health and safety policies
  • Performing daily inspection of all warehouses to guarantee proper housekeeping, preventive maintenance, safety, and security
  • Manage communication with maintenance department
  • Supports the Warehouse Manager in running the department and meeting KPI targets
  • Drive compliance of existing warehouse operations policies and advise improvements
  • Run inventory transactions reports for monthly reporting and to analyze inventory turnover trends to advise on stocking strategy
  • Support other functions as required

Job Requirements

  • Candidates must possess  a minimum of a Bachelor’s degree or its equivalent,
  • 5+ years of relevant work experience in managing spare parts for heavy-duty equipment maintenance
  • Integrity and a strong work ethic
  • Excellent organizing skills, with the capacity to handle highly sensitive and detailed tasks
  • Effective coaching, leadership, communication, and scheduling skills
  • Knowledge of warehouse operations and procurement process
  • Deep understanding of inventory management concepts such as ABC analysis, cycle counting, order point planning, SKU identifiers and inventory / location labelling
  • Ability to identify and handle storage of different types of common engineering spare parts, tools, consumables, and dangerous goods
  • Competent in performing basic linear measurements and preventive maintenance
  • Proficiency in IFS Applications – Inventory Module, SAP Materials Management (SAP MM), or any other CMMS inventory management software
  • Uphold the highest standards of occupational safety and health, and aware of safety hazards inherent in a heavy-duty equipment maintenance work environment
  • Knowledge of Barcode inventory management system.
  • Professional certification in Logistics & Supply Chain.

Job Title: Materials / Inventory Controller

Ref.: R3766-1
Location: Lagos

Job Description

  • We are searching for a meticulous inventory controller to manage the spare parts inventory for our company.
  • In this role, you will be required to coordinate purchase requisitions, expedite deliveries, perform regular inventory audits and analysis, and forecast the supply and demand requirements to ensure appropriate stock levels.
  • Our ideal candidate is fundamentally a person of integrity, highly organized, has deep knowledge of equipment spare parts inventory management best practices, demonstrates safety leadership, a team player and keen on learning and continuous improvement.

Job Responsibilities

  • Monitor inventory levels to ensure availability of spare parts required, while preventing overstocking
  • Drive compliance of existing inventory control policies and advise improvements
  • Generate purchase requisitions and perform GRN
  • Run inventory transactions reports and analyze inventory turnover trends to advise on stocking strategy
  • Perform regular stock counts and investigate, reconcile, and report inaccurate data
  • Collaborate closely with Procurement and Finance to expedite order fulfillment and payment
  • Support other functions as required
